The months of May and October are especially dear to the Church, as they are traditionally set aside for increased devotion to the Blessed Virgin Mary. In these months, the faithful across the world gather more intentionally to pray the Holy Rosary, a powerful meditation on the life of Christ through the eyes of His Mother.
